Hyperledger fabric Hyperledger composer rest服务器错误grep

Hyperledger fabric Hyperledger composer rest服务器错误grep,hyperledger-fabric,hyperledger,hyperledger-composer,Hyperledger Fabric,Hyperledger,Hyperledger Composer,我将学习ibm文档第3部分中的hyperledger composer教程 链接: 当我执行composer rest server命令时,实际上启动了rest服务器,我得到了以下错误,不知道如何修复它 Discovering types from business network definition ... /usr/local/lib/node_modules/composer-rest-server/node_modules/fabric-client/lib/ChannelEv

我将学习ibm文档第3部分中的hyperledger composer教程 链接: 当我执行composer rest server命令时,实际上启动了rest服务器,我得到了以下错误,不知道如何修复它

    Discovering types from business network definition ...
/usr/local/lib/node_modules/composer-rest-server/node_modules/fabric-client/lib/ChannelEventHub.js:666
                throw error;
                ^

Error: Connection is not in the READY state
    at ChannelEventHub._checkConnection (/usr/local/lib/node_modules/composer-rest-server/node_modules/fabric-client/lib/ChannelEventHub.js:664:17)
    at ChannelEventHub.registerChaincodeEvent (/usr/local/lib/node_modules/composer-rest-server/node_modules/fabric-client/lib/ChannelEventHub.js:825:8)
    at HLFConnection._registerForChaincodeEvents (/usr/local/lib/node_modules/composer-rest-server/node_modules/composer-connector-hlfv1/lib/hlfconnection.js:279:44)
    at HLFConnection._checkCCListener (/usr/local/lib/node_modules/composer-rest-server/node_modules/composer-connector-hlfv1/lib/hlfconnection.js:256:22)
    at Timeout.ccListenerHandle.setTimeout [as _onTimeout] (/usr/local/lib/node_modules/composer-rest-server/node_modules/composer-connector-hlfv1/lib/hlfconnection.js:381:35)
    at ontimeout (timers.js:482:11)
    at tryOnTimeout (timers.js:317:5)
    at Timer.listOnTimeout (timers.js:277:5)

当我尝试使用composer rest server生成rest服务器时,会发生这种情况。短版本:使用composer rest server v0.19.4或更高版本

长版本:grpc for node最近更新为1.11,并引入了突破性的更改。此版本由composer所依赖的fabric node sdk自动获取。从v0.19.4开始,我们引入了规避措施,以确保首先引入兼容版本的grpc,从而解决此问题